WPS connection method - Canon Wireless Printer Setup

  • Connecting a Canon printer to WiFi is the first step in finding the printer's Wifi button.

  • To check the buttons, refer to the manual of your printer.

  • Press and hold the Wifi button until you see the Wifi light start blinking blue.

  • Release the Wifi button as soon as the Wifi light flashes twice.

  • To continue the wireless configuration of your Canon printer, go to your access point and press the WPS button.

  • If you do, the printer will display a connection status to indicate that you are searching for a router. During the search, the Wifi lamp and the power lamp will blink.

  • When the printer detects the WPS router, the connection status will be displayed on the printer screen. The power supply and Wifi lamp also light up and stabilize.

Default configuration - Canon wireless Printer Setup

  • If your router doesn't have a WPS button, you don't have to worry about your printer's network connection. There is another easy way to set up wireless settings for your Canon printer: the default settings. This is a commonly used method that most users use to establish a connection between a printer and a router.

  • After turning on the printer, touch the settings icon on the main screen.

  • Scroll through the list that appears and select a LAN configuration option.

  • Select the wireless LAN configuration option to install the printer on your wireless network. By doing so, you will be presented with various options for Wifi connection. Find and select the Default Settings option.

  • If the router is properly configured and powered on, the printer will display its name within minutes. When you select the network name, the password screen is displayed.

  • Passwords are case sensitive, so be careful when entering your password correctly. Press OK to successfully access the Canon Printer Wireless Setup.

Windows- Canon Wireless Printer Setup

  • Access the Control Panel application and launch Canon Printer Wireless Setup on Windows. You can easily find it in the start menu.

  • Then select View Devices and Printers.

  • A new window will appear with the Add Printer option.

  • Just click on it and you'll see a list of printers, all connected to the same Wifi network as your computer.

  • Tap the printer you want to connect to and you will immediately see that the printer is connected.

Mac - Canon Wireless Printer Setup

  • Move the cursor to the Apple menu in the Canon Printer Wireless Setup on Mac. Select "System Preferences" from the menu that appears.

  • You will get countless options. Select Print & Scan. On the left side of the next window, you'll see a list of printers already installed on your Mac.

  • Below this list are the plus signs that you need to click to find your printer. Eventually, the name of the printer will be displayed on your computer screen, select it. You can now start printing from your Mac.
